#7 ...There is a wonderful story about Ms. Oliver's brief appearance on Trek that still makes me smile fifty-something years later. Seems when they got the first rushes back of her performance as the green Orion slave girl,..she came out as pink as the day she'd been born. The producers told the makeup people, who doubled down on their efforts. A few hours later...she's pink again. Now they were a bit mystified - this was costing time and money as well as taking a toll on Ms. Oliver, so they painted her up again and put a green filter on the camera just to be on the safe side. And one of the producers decided to follow the film through the developing process to see if something was wrong there. Sure enough, they discovered an elderly gentleman back in the processing lab shop looked at the film, muttered to himself, "My God, that girl's GREEN again.." and prepared to develop the film so she'd come out a nice, normal pink. Apparently he couldn't quite get his head around the concept of green Orion slave girls. Mike |

#3 Ms. Oliver was quite the aviator. She flew solo across the Atlantic (single engine Aero Commander) in the '60s (apparently only the 4th woman to do so) and co-piloted a winning coast to coast derby race. |
